The Caribbean Science Foundation invites applicants to register for one of
the two Caribbean Computer Coding Workshops being offered in the
Summer of 2021. The Workshops are aimed primarily at citizens of
Barbados and the OECS.
Girls, women, individuals with disabilities, at-risk youth, and primary and
secondary school teachers are especially urged to apply.
Workshop 1 is focused on Website development. Workshop 2 is focused on
programming in Python (from basics to video games).
The Workshops meet on Saturdays 9 am -12 noon, and Tuesdays and
Thursdays from 6 pm to 8 pm.
Classes begin on July 17th and end on August 28th 2021.
The application deadline is July 12th 2021. No prior experience is needed to
join either class.
